Not sure if you're just pulling my leg... but

DRGP = dungeon rpg, often a direct descendant of the Wizardry games if we're talking about handhelds due to the history of that license.

some handheld examples -- operation abyss, demon gaze, dungeon travelers. etrian odyssey, elminage series

some western examples -- wizardry, bard's tale, might & magic

How to identify -- grid based first person dungeon crawl, usually with complex dungeons full of various traps and monsters and lewt. Almost always turn based, though there is a subgenre of 'real time' drpgs like Grimrock, Eye of the Beholder, Dungeon Master in which enemies do not wait for you to move.

------------

Dungeon Traveler's is actually supposed to be a very good one... I realize the above poster said combat was fairly simple but that's likely just the demo... from what I understand it's a pretty fully featured and relatively complex drpg. In this case, with lots of scantily clad demons.

Never once heard of those referred to that way.
It's fairly common nowadays. RPGCodex calls them 'blobbers' iirc, though I have no idea why or how that name came about, so I can't in good faith use it because it sounds weird to me. Wizardry-likes is too long. They're also known as 'dungeon crawlers', but that term is broad enough to also include action games like Diablo so it too is imperfect.

So... drpgs it is I guess. That's fairly specific in usage, at least for now.

At least it isn't destroyed as a term like 'jrpg' and 'roguelike' are.

I think they'll all be free on Plus like most of the games in the previous Play promos, particularly 2013 and 2014.
... researching...

2013: Stealth Inc (4/2014), Cloudberry Kingdom (6/2015), ibb obb (11/2013), Ducktales (1/2015)
2014: Rogue Legacy (2/2015), The Swapper (1/2015), Hohokum (5/2015), CounterSpy (3/2015)

100% PS Play Promition games for 2013 & 2014 became Free on PS+. So not most... all. But 2012's only had Papo & Yo go free.

It seems reasonable to think this will happen again for the third year in a row... especially with all these indie games.
